Datko, Richard F. Time-delayed perturbations and robust stability. (English) Zbl 0792.93098 Elworthy, K.D. (ed.) et al., Differential equations, dynamical systems, and control science. A Festschrift in Honor of Lawrence Markus. New York, NY: Marcel Dekker. Lect. Notes Pure Appl. Math. 152, 457-468 (1994). Summary: We present examples of systems which lose stability under perturbations induced by small time delays. We also describe a general class of infinite-dimensional dynamical systems which are stably robust with respect to time delays.For the entire collection see [Zbl 0780.00045].
